Default Poll: How Much Sodium do You Consume?

I am a little bit concerned with how much sodium I am consuming... do you think 1200-1600 mgs per day is excessive on this diet for someone who is on a medication which has a side-effect of water-retention and is also on a vegetarian diet?

1200-1600 is not excessive for the average person. But, I can't say for sure since you are on medicines. The vegetarian diet shouldn't make any difference in your Sodium needs. The RDA is 2400mg. I shoot for 1500-2500mg...and usually end up around 1800mg. My Blood Pressure [the top number] dropped 20+ points after going LC and another 10 points when I started watching my Sodium intake.
